Output 683a5057971ae89dcc8cc173e7417487598842c0a92cc66dab9c54a4a6226a20:1

value
2037268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d731b9bb7b8fccd6aba71a292e04524583fc52a OP_EQUAL
address
3AD8fDZ678NbDVMz2CArCuataJCAGTk5sg
transaction
683a5057971ae89dcc8cc173e7417487598842c0a92cc66dab9c54a4a6226a20
spent
true